Thomas Tuchel Isn’t Expecting New Additions at PSG in January

Last year around this time, Paris Saint-Germain manager Thomas Tuchel used the word “scared” when talking about the need for recruits during the January transfer window. This time around, the German has a different tone when talking recruits.

When talking with Canal+ (via CulturePSG) after PSG’s 4-1 win over Amiens SC on Saturday, Tuchel was laid back in response to a question about the upcoming transfer window. He went on to say there’s a possibility of new recruits coming to Paris, but that it’s not necessary.

“I am very satisfied and very happy with the current team,” Tuchel said.

Furthermore, in the same interview with Canal+, Tuchel had intriguing words for the media when it comes to the transfer window. The 46-year-old went on to say that if they want information on potential transfer targets to speak to sporting director Leonardo and not him.

In the eyes of PSG’s coach, no additions are necessary, but most PSG supporters would disagree. A right-back and tall midfielder are some additions fans would like to see before they take on Borussia Dortmund in the Round of 16 of the UEFA Champions League.
